Number of health insurers on the marketplace per state in 2017

There are an average of 3.9 insurers on the HealthCare.gov marketplaces per state, according to an analysis from the Kaiser Family Foundation.

Here are the total insurers in the marketplace by state.

Alabama: 1
Alaska: 1
Arizona: 2
Arkansas: 3
California: N/A
Colorado: N/A
Connecticut: N/A
Delaware: 2
DC: N/A
Florida: 5
Georgia: 5
Hawaii: 2
Idaho: N/A
Illinois: 5
Indiana: 4
Iowa: 4
Kansas: 3
Kentucky: 3
Louisiana: 3
Maine: 3
Maryland: N/A
Massachusetts: N/A
Michigan: 9
Minnesota: N/A
Mississippi: 2
Missouri: 4
Montana: 3
Nebraska: 2
Nevada: 3
New Hampshire: 4
New Jersey: 2
New Mexico: 4
New York: N/A
North Carolina: 2
North Dakota: 3
Ohio: 11
Oklahoma: 1
Oregon: 6
Pennsylvania: 6
Rhode Island: N/A
South Carolina: 1
South Dakota: 2
Tennessee: 3
Texas: 10
Utah: 3
Vermont: NA
Virginia: 9
Washington: N/A
West Virginia: 2
Wisconsin: 15
Wyoming: 1
